div > ul > li.item101{display:none;}
.gf-menu li{margin-right:0px;}
@media only screen and (min-width: 768px) {
div.abepar-compromisso ul li{height:220px;}
}
@media only screen and (min-width: 1200px) {
div.abepar-compromisso ul li{height:150px;}
}
/*pagina associados*/
li.undefinedassoci{display:none;}
/*alinha recaptcha*/
div.itemComments {padding: 15px 0 40px 0;}

iframe#62145912185657 div.formFooter-content {visibility: hidden !important; }
form#62145912185657 div.formFooter-content {visibility: hidden !important; }
div.formFooter-content {visibility: hidden !important; z-index: -99999 !important;}
iframe#62145912185657 .formFooter.summer-sale-2018 {visibility: hidden !important; }

ul.lefttoolbar li span.itemAuthor {display: none;}
div.itemAuthorBlock {display: none; }
div.itemAuthorLatest h3{display: none; }
div.itemAuthorLatest ul::before {content: "Mais recentes"; line-height: 30px; font-size: 130% !important; font-weight: bold;}
div.catItemHeader span.catItemAuthor {display: none !important; }

form.form-abepar input{
	border-radius: 4px;
	height: 34px;
    padding: 6px 12px;
    font-size: 14px;
    line-height: 1.42857143;
    color: #555;
}

/*banner slider fundo*/
div#rt-fullwidth {
    background-image: url(../images/fundoslider.jpg);
    background-size: cover;
    background-position: center;
}
.rt-block.bannerv2 {
    padding: 0;
    margin: 0;
    /*background-size: cover;*/
    /*background-position: center;    */
}
#rt-showcase{
	background-size: cover;
    background-position: center;
    background-image: url(../images/fundoslider.jpg);
    padding-top: 0;
    padding-bottom: 0;
    /*display: none;*/
}
@media only screen and (max-width: 760px) {
.rt-block.bannerv2 .rev_slider_wrapper {
    width: 95vw !important;
    height: auto !important;
}
.rt-block.bannerv2 .tp-caption {
    position: absolute;
    left: 2vw !important;
}
.rt-block.bannerv2 {overflow-x: hidden;}	
.rt-block.bannerv2 a {
	z-index: 999999999 !important;
	position: absolute;
	width: 94vw;
	height: 100vh;
}}

.rt-top-inner .rt-grid-3.rt-omega {
    display: none;
}
@media only screen and (min-width: 760px) {
    .rt-top-inner .rt-grid-2 {
        position: absolute !important;
        right: 15px;
    }
    .gf-menu.l1 .item402 a{color: #fff; /*background-color: #09929e;*/}
    .item402 *{color: #fff !important;}
    .gf-menu.l1 .item402.active a,
    .gf-menu.l1 .item402 a:active,
    .gf-menu.l1 .item402 a:hover{color: #fff !important;}
    .item402 {
        /*background-color: #09929e;*/
        background-image: url(../img/1px_7dc4ca.png);
        background-position: center;
        background-repeat: repeat-x;
        background-size: 100% 35px;
        color: #fff;
    }
	#rt-top .rt-grid-5 {width: 500px; }
	#rt-top .rt-block {margin-bottom: 10px; }
}


.jev_toprow div.previousmonth, .jev_toprow div.nextmonth {
    background-color: #498a98;
    border: 1px solid #498a98;
}
#jevents_body .nav-items div.active a, .jev_header2 .active a {
    background-color: #498a98;
    color: #FFF;
}
.nav-items > div:first-child {border-left: 1px solid #498a98; }
.jev_toprow div.currentmonth {
    border-top: 1px solid #498a98;
    border-bottom: 1px solid #498a98;
}
.nav-items > div {border: 1px solid #498a98; }
.nav-items > div:last-child {border-right: 1px solid #498a98; }
a.ev_link_row:link, a.ev_link_row:visited, a.ev_link_row:hover {
	font-size: 15px;
	color: #498a98;
	font-weight: bold;
}


@media screen and (max-width: 400px) {
    .contato-wp {height: 700px; } 
}